ZAGREB

       Croatia’s cosmopolitan capital is small in
       size, but big in heart. Reflecting its rich,
       cultural heritage, the city plays host to year
       round events, bringing music, markets, art
       exhibitions and live theatre to all corners.
       A thriving night scene of beer halls,
       clubs and wine bars will keep nightowls
       satisfied while foodies will revel in local and
       international dishes served in everything
       from street stalls to fine dining restaurants.
